HOW OPSPHERE INTEGRATES
Live in Codex in a few minutes
Install the Opsphere Codex plugin, complete MCP OAuth once, and start with guided skills — no agents to deploy and no infrastructure changes required.
Install Codex Plugin
Add the Opsphere plugin via `codex-install.sh` or the ChatGPT desktop plugin directory. Manifest and MCP metadata ship with `.codex-plugin/plugin.json` — zero local sidecars.
Connect & OAuth
Authenticate to the Opsphere MCP gateway via Codex OAuth. Link multiple client workspaces with the Connection Hub and switch environments effortlessly using `context_id`.
Invoke Guided Skills
Run `@incident-investigation`, `@endpoint-health`, or `@ci-investigation` inside your Codex session. Over 310+ operational tools execute securely without switching context.

GUIDED SKILLS
Ready-made operational flows, not improvised prompts
Incident investigation
@incident-investigation
Multi-service outages and incidents → verdict + evidence
Endpoint health
@endpoint-health
One hostname: DNS, HTTP, and certificate in one report
CI investigation
@ci-investigation
Failed pipelines and GitHub Actions (Professional+)
Post-mortem writer
@postmortem-writer
Structured RCA; optional save to memory
Community: triage, endpoints, and post-mortems. Deep CI diagnostics on Professional, Team, and Enterprise plans.
